1930 Aston Martin 1.5-Liter International Specifications

These are standard specifications for the 1930 Aston Martin 1.5-Liter International, not necessarily specifications for the vehicle(s) in the photo(s).
Engine Location : Front
Drive Type : Rear Wheel
Production Years for Series : 1929 - 1932
Weight : 2575 lbs | 1168 kg
Top Speed : 81 mph | 130.329 km/h
Inline 4
Displacement : 1500 cc | 91.5 cu in. | 1.5 L.
Power : 55 HP (40.48 KW) @ 4500 RPM
Bore : 2.7 in | 69 mm.
Stroke : 3.9 in | 99 mm.
Compression : 6:1
Main Bearings : 3
Valvetrain : 8 SOHC (2 valves per cylinder)
1 SU carburetor
Transmission:
Manual

International Production (1929-1932) : 136
